Key Outcomes from the Africa Forward Summit

The Africa Forward summit in Nairobi concluded with significant agreements between France and Kenya, highlighting a shift in partnerships and investment strategies in Africa.

Context

The summit aimed to foster new partnerships and investment opportunities in Africa, particularly focusing on sovereignty and collaboration between African nations and France. S2S4

Key points
  • French President Emmanuel Macron and Kenyan President William Ruto signed the Nairobi declaration. S1
  • The Nairobi declaration will be presented at the upcoming G7 summit in France. S1
  • Kenyan President Ruto emphasized the importance of sovereignty during the summit. S2
  • The summit marked a significant shift as it was hosted in an English-speaking country for the first time. S4
  • Over 23 billion euros in investments have been pledged as a result of the summit. S4
  • The summit included discussions between heads of state and French and African business leaders. S3
  • France is seeking to redefine its partnerships with African nations amid declining influence in former colonies. S3
  • Rwanda-backed M23 rebels have retreated from seized territory in the DRC, marking a notable change in the region. S2
Why it matters
  • The agreements made at the summit could reshape France's role and influence in Africa. S3
  • The focus on sovereignty reflects a growing trend among African nations to assert their independence in international partnerships. S2
  • The significant investment pledges indicate a renewed interest in African markets by foreign powers. S4
